0

私がする必要があるのは、エコー配列ポケット$row[0]です。

while ($row = mysqli_result::fetch_array($result)) {
    echo '<br>' . $row[1];
}
echo $row[0];

私はグーグルで検索しましたが、結果は役に立ちませんでした。私は愚かな何かが欠けていることを知っていますが、助けていただければ幸いです!

データベース列「ID」をエコーし​​ようとしています。エコーしたいデータの例は「3」です。

4

2 に答える 2

0

行全体をデバッグするには、次のように記述します。

var_dump($row)

column を出力するには、次のIDように記述します。

while ($row = mysqli_result::fetch_array($result)) {
    var_dump($row); // This will output all values for each row as they're looped through
    echo '<br>' . $row['ID'];
}
var_dump($row); // dumps the last row of the returned results, or false if no rows.
echo $row['ID']; // echos the ID of the last row. However if there are no rows, this will not work.

@Daedalusが指摘したように、$rowは配列であるため、var_dump行は実際にはデバッグ専用であることに注意してください。配列には複数の値があるため、PHP はそれをどのように表示したいかわかりません。の各要素の表示方法をプログラムする必要があり$rowます。

于 2013-03-10T05:44:46.327 に答える
0

$row[0] をコピーします。

$lastZero = "";
while ($row = mysqli_result::fetch_array($result)) {
    echo '<br>' . $row[1];
    $lastZero = $row[0];
}
echo $lastZero;
于 2013-03-10T05:49:51.503 に答える